Grote Industries has announced two additions to Grote’s leadership teams in Mexico and Canada.

At Grote’s Monterrey, Mexico, manufacturing facility, Grote de Mexico, Juan Ramon Garcia has moved to the role of director of operations. Garcia has more than 28 years of experience in operations, the last 14 of which were involved in successful lean transformations.

At Grote Electronics, Grote’s Waterloo, Canada, manufacturing facility, Jeff Howes has joined the team as director of operations. Howes has more than 23 years of experience and knowledge in Kaizen – an approach that helps improve operations through small, ongoing positive changes – and lean implementation. He has held various leadership roles in process engineering, product development, manufacturing engineering, tool room, continuous improvement, quality and operations.

According to John Grote, COO of Grote Industries, the addition of Garcia and Howes will help to accelerate the company’s lean journey.
